Global Public Affairs

Health care continues to be the top issue for most Canadians who want assurances from political leaders that they will have access to quality health care when they need it. Health care officials and politicians across the country are challenged by the sustainability problem: how to pay for quality universal health care when costs are rising, and other social programs also need funding.

Governments are therefore challenged to provide the policy and regulatory environments in which public health care is delivered given finite resources and pressures on all fronts of the health care system to improve service. Increasingly, the private sector is being seen as a partner in policy development, but this requires a fine balance between public and private interest and participation that is clear, transparent and accountable.

Given the multi-jurisdictional nature of health policy and innovation across Canada, Global's Health & Life Sciences practice regularly draws upon our network of consultants across Canada to provide a federal, national or province-specific suite of services. The Health & Life Sciences team monitors, advocates, and provides strategic and tactical advice on the following issues:

  • Regulatory issues, including the health product approval process and Food and Drugs Act modernization
  • Public and private pricing and reimbursement policies and trends
  • Intellectual property issues
  • Federal/Provincial/Territorial initiatives, including the Canadian Agency for Drugs and Technologies in Health (CADTH) and Common Drug Review (CDR)
  • Industrial incentive policy and marketing practice regulations
  • Political and legislative initiatives

Global's Health & Life Sciences practice serves international innovative pharmaceutical companies, medical device manufacturers, health associations, non-profit health organizations and health care product manufacturers.

pdci

PDCI Market Access (PDCI) is a leading pharmaceutical pricing and reimbursement (P&R) consultancy based in Ottawa and Toronto. Established in 1996, the firm features a senior team of bilingual market access professionals with extensive experience assisting clients navigate the complex P&R challenges facing Canadian pharmaceutical manufacturers. PDCI develops successful P&R strategies and prepares comprehensive submissions to CDR, pCODR, public & private payers and the PMPRB. The firm's senior consultants facilitate meetings with CDR/payers/PMPRB, negotiate product listing agreements (PLAs) and resolve pricing compliance issues with the PMPRB. PDCI maintains databases of international pharmaceutical prices and provincial drug claims and costs.

Cahr

We are the professionals who work on behalf of pharmaceutical, biotechnology and medical device firms to secure formulary coverage for new therapies within the Canadian Healthcare System.

CAHR is the professional association through which we meet, learn and promote knowledge and informations so that innovative new treatment options can become more readily available to the Canadians who need them.

Our Mission:

  • Communication: to provide members with a forum for contact and the exchange of non-proprietary experiences relating to the public, private and hospital coverage of pharmaceuticals and devices in Canada.
  • Education: to provide and disseminate information related to healthcare reimbursement, and to provide opportunities for the training and development of reimbursement professionals.
  • Consultation: to positively influence the Canadian healthcare environment through cultivation and maintenenace of co-operative relations with related associations and stakeholders, and by considering and acting upon other matters of concern to our members.

BestLifeRewards

BestLifeRewarded® was developed to address gaps with current adherence programs. We look at patients' total health and put patients in control - they choose the experience and support they need to make healthy changes and ultimately, their outcomes. Health-based reward incentives allow us to engage patients immediately and keep them connected over time. The program is universal, i.e. it is not tied to any particular pharmacy chain, company or brand. It leverages best-practices in consumer marketing to offer true value to all healthcare stakeholders.

The program is the first of its kind to take into account a person's overall health, including nutrition, physical activity, being tobacco-free, adherence to medications, mental health support, health-related counselling, and much more. Created by Cookson James Loyalty Inc., BestLifeRewarded® provides health product organizations with a vehicle to improve people's overall outcomes through health-related reward incentives. Reward points are given to program members based on their healthy activities, commitment to learning about their condition, participation in health surveys and sharing their success stories with others. Reward points can then be redeemed for health-related products. Members can also choose to donate their rewards to one of several charitable organizations focused on healthcare.
